Selecting an Event Venue in the UK: Key Considerations Guide

Choosing the right venue is one of the most important decisions in event planning. The venue sets the tone, influences attendance, and can make or break the overall experience. This guide walks through the key considerations for selecting the perfect UK event venue.

Location and Accessibility

Consider your attendees' travel requirements. Central locations with excellent public transport links maximise attendance and reduce no-shows. For multi-day events, proximity to accommodation is essential.

Capacity and Layout

Ensure the venue can comfortably accommodate your expected attendance with room for registration desks, badge collection areas, catering, and breakout spaces. A cramped venue undermines even the best programming.

Technical Infrastructure

High-speed Wi-Fi, AV equipment, and charging stations are now baseline expectations. Verify that the venue's technical infrastructure meets your event's specific requirements before committing.

Budget Considerations
